Global Banking & Markets, Supervisory Risk & Controls, VP - Dallas

Goldman Sachs is a leading global investment banking, securities and investment management firm. The role involves leading the design and implementation of controls for supervisory risks within the Global Banking & Markets division, ensuring compliance with regulatory obligations and enhancing control performance.

Responsibilities

Lead systematic pre-trade and post-trade control design, workflows and process implementation to support the First Line supervisory framework and regulatory obligations
Develop control requirements, including control logic and workflow design in conjunction with various stakeholders such as the business and compliance. This includes testing and managing the roll out process as well as business notification and training as needed
Analyze data and trends to identify enhancements to existing controls to improve control performance and effectiveness
Drive strategic initiatives to streamline controls across obligations and businesses
Build relationships with Sales/Trading, Engineering, Compliance, Legal and Operations globally to improve First Line control suite on an ongoing basis
Train associated persons on controls tooling
Represent the team in necessary governance forums for the business controls covered within the region when needed
Provide control owner input into design features and functionality impacting the broader strategic supervisory platform to ensure continued control performance across the Supervisory control suite
